What happened
Tongaat Hulett’s business rescue has reached the point where the legal fine print is no longer fine.
Why it matters
What emerges from the March 2026 status reports is not just a distressed sugar group battling liquidity, but a layered corporate structure now being surfaced in unusually blunt terms by its own business rescue practitioners.
Common ground
At the centre of that structure is a concept rarely explained outside legal textbooks: the undisclosed principal.

Claim 8: “Tongaat Hulett Developments (THD) sits in a different orbit. Its rescue plan is separate”
CORROBORATED
Multiple sources confirm that Tongaat Hulett Developments (THD) operates under a separate rescue plan adopted in May 2023 and is expected to remain unaffected by the THL provisional liquidation.
